Giving Day 2019 begins April 11

Founded in 1857, through the act of philanthropy by Elizabeth Alexander and her family, Upper Iowa University has always treasured the gift of giving. Students, alumni and friends will have 1,857 minutes Thursday, April 11 – Friday, April 12, to continue this tradition during the third annual UIU Giving Day.

As part of Giving Day 2019, UIU will incorporate a number of interesting, fun challenges that will be unveiled as the “Treasure the Gift of Giving” event approaches. Challenges raise the stakes, because as they are completed, they often unlock major matching gifts from generous UIU donors. Challenges are in some cases based on participation rather than the size of the gift; thus, a small donation has just as much impact as a larger one in beating the challenge and unlocking a large matching gift.
